import streamlit as st from ultralytics import YOLO from PIL import Image import tempfile import numpy as np st.set_page_config(page_title="YOLOv8 Inference App", layout="centered") st.title("🔍 YOLOv8 Image Detector") MODEL_PATH = "best.pt" @st.cache_resource def load_model(): return YOLO(MODEL_PATH) model = load_model() # Option to choose input method input_method = st.radio("Choose Image Input Method:", ("📤 Upload", "📷 Camera")) if input_method == "📤 Upload": image_file = st.file_uploader("Upload an image", type=["jpg", "jpeg", "png"]) if image_file: image = Image.open(image_file) elif input_method == "📷 Camera": camera_image = st.camera_input("Take a picture") if camera_image: image = Image.open(camera_image) # Proceed if image is available if ('image' in locals()): st.image(image, caption="🖼️ Input Image", use_column_width=True) with st.spinner("🔍 Detecting objects..."): results = model(image) result_img = results[0].plot() st.image(result_img, caption="🧠 Detection Result", use_column_width=True) # Save detection result with tempfile.NamedTemporaryFile(delete=False, suffix=".jpg") as tmp: Image.fromarray(result_img).save(tmp.name) st.download_button("📥 Download Output", data=open(tmp.name, "rb").read(), file_name="detected.jpg") else: st.info("Please provide an image using Upload or Camera.")
